will be opening later this year and things are looking good if you take a glance at their culinary menu. there will be five new restaurants in the hotel. the owner's are deeming "pearl's ocean" the best place for dim sum. dragon's alley" will feature asian street food. customers can visit "cha garden" for exclusive tea exports in a breath- taking venue by the pool. there's also "bao now"... which offers quick take-out and snack options. last "phoenix" will serve up modern asian food in an intimate setting. looking good for one hundred years... national park services is celebrating a century! on august 25-th 19-16... president woodrow wilson signed the act that created the national park services to conserve the scenery... wild life
10:25 pm
landmarks for future generations to enjoy. back then there were 14 national parks and 21 monuments. now... there are more than 58 parks and 150 monuments. national park status doesn't come easy-- but lake mead was given the honor in 19-69. the six-point-two magnitude earthquake hit early wednesday morning in central italy... 260 have been killed and 365 others injured... crews are working around the clock--- searching for survivors- still trapped in the rubble. hundreds have been forced from their homes and are staying in public shelters or even out in the open... as entire towns have been destroyed. apple is issuing a new security update.... after spyware was found targeting the company's mobile operating system... the espionage software was found targeting a human rights activist's i-phone in the middle east. the spyware takes advantage of three previously undisclosed weaknesses in apple's system-- taking complete control of i-phone handsets. before the upgrade.. an iphone could be compromised.. personal information and data.. with a tap of the finger. federal authorities are after an actress' website it hacked. leslie jones--- best known for her work on saturday night live and the newest ghostbusters movie... had her website taken down after racist images and jones' personal information appeared on it. a homeland security spokesperson confirmed an investigation is active, but did not elaborate. as promised... police in brazil have charged swimmer ryan lochte with filing a false robbery report. the olympian will be summoned to give testimony in front of brazil's

put her latest project on display. the work is two years in the making... and she got some help from mother nature. in 2014 sigalit landau--- submerged a black gown in the dead sea. she let it sit--- documenting the transformation each month. when she removed the dress-- it was crystalized in salt. she calls the
10:56 pm
the dead sea is known for its extremely high salt content. landau says she frequently uses the dead sea to create her art. fox5 news at 11, your only local station here for
